2010-02-08 Doug Kwan <dougkwan@google.com>
* arm.cc (Arm_relobj::simple_input_section_output_address): New method. (Arm_relobj::section_needs_cortex_a8_stub_scanning, Arm_relobj::scan_section_for_cortex_a8_stubs, Arm_relobj::do_relocation_section): Instead of calling Output_section::output_address, use faster Arm_relobj::simple_input_section_output_address.
